Finding Faith and Fellowship in the Digital Age

Technology has transformed the way people connect with one another, making it possible to build meaningful relationships regardless of location. For Christians seeking encouragement, guidance, and fellowship, online religious communities have become valuable spaces where faith can continue to grow beyond the walls of a physical church. Whether someone is unable to attend in-person gatherings, lives far from a congregation, or simply wants additional opportunities to strengthen their faith, online Christian communities offer support that is both accessible and meaningful.

Although virtual interactions do not replace every aspect of gathering in person, they provide opportunities to stay connected with other believers and continue developing spiritually throughout everyday life.

Providing Fellowship Beyond Geographic Boundaries

Not everyone has easy access to a local church or Christian support network. Some individuals live in remote areas, travel frequently for work, or face physical limitations that make attending services difficult.

Online Christian communities remove many of these barriers by connecting believers from different cities, countries, and cultures. Members have the opportunity to share experiences, offer encouragement, and learn from one another regardless of where they live.

This sense of belonging reminds people that they are part of a larger community united by shared faith and common values.

Complementing In-Person Worship

Although online Christian communities provide many valuable benefits, they work best as a complement to healthy Christian living rather than a complete replacement for local fellowship whenever in-person participation is possible.

Virtual communities help maintain spiritual connections throughout the week while extending opportunities for learning, prayer, and encouragement beyond scheduled church services. They allow believers to remain engaged in their faith even during travel, illness, demanding work schedules, or other circumstances that limit physical attendance.

By combining online fellowship with personal devotion and local church involvement when available, individuals can experience a well-rounded approach to spiritual growth.
